发明人在对传统的信息交互研究中发现,不同的应用程序在进行信息交互时,由于不同的应用程序之间缺乏对信息格式的统一定义,导致不同的应用程序之间在进行信息流转时,需要进行单独的数据通信协商,以使得数据提供方所提供的数据格式符合显示方的显 示要求,协商通过后才可进行信息流转。例如图1所示,当即时通讯(instant messaging,IM)应用101显示日历日程应用103中的信息时,二者先进行通信协商,协商通过后日历日程应用103向IM提供符合IM规范的信息,以使得IM可以展示日历日程应用103所提供的信息。当云文档应用102显示日历日程应用103中的信息时,二者进行通信协商,以使得日历日程应用103向云文档应用102提供符合云文档应用规范的信息,进而实现信息流转。当存在大量的应用之间进行信息流转时,同一应用需要与其他应用105之间分别进行协商,占用大量资源,导致信息流转效率低下。
基于此,本申请实施例提供一种共享平台,该共享平台能够让不同的应用根据该共享平台提供的数据标准创建可灵活展现、交互的信息片段,实现信息自由流转。如图2所示,提供方例如可以包括日历日程应用103、群名片应用104以及其他应用105等,其向共享平台300提供可交互的信息片段,即待显示信息。显示方包括IM101、云文档102等,通过共享平台300获取待显示信息,进而对该待显示信息进行显示,减少提供方与显示方之间的协商过程,提高信息流转效率。
需要说明的是,本申请实施例中的显示方与提供方分别指不同的应用,该两个不同的应用可以是由不同的服务方提供相应服务的相互独立的应用,或者,该两个应用也可以是由相同的服务方提供相应服务的具有一定关联关系的两个不同的应用模块。例如显示方属于第一协作平台的应用,提供方为第二协作平台的应用,其中第一协作平台与第二协作平台对应不同的服务器。或者显示方和提供方来自同一协作平台,例如,显示方为第一协作平台的IM,提供方为第一协作平台中的邮件应用等。

参见图3,该图为本申请实施例提供的一种共享平台结构示意图,如图3所示,该共享平台300包括数据管理模块301和显示载体302。
其中,数据管理模块301用于实现与不同应用之间进行信息交互,并管理数据。其中,数据管理模块301可以向各提供方提供数据标准,该数据标准用于指示提供方所提供的待显示信息所需显示的字段,还可以指示各显示字段对应的类型。提供方根据数据标准将自身内部的信息转换成标准格式的数据。其中,待显示信息可以为提供方提供的数据摘要或数据描述,该待显示信息中包括数据标准所定义的显示字段。例如,提供方为云文档,其提供的待显示信息中的字段可以包括文档标题、作者、文档链接、权限等,字段类型可以为字符类型。具体地,数据管理模块301用于接收显示方发送的显示请求,并根据该显示请求中的标识获取该标识对应的待显示信息。
具体地,数据管理模块301还可以提供数据缓存能力,存储待显示信息。其中,数据管理模块301是否被允许缓存待显示信息由提供方决定。例如,当提供方确定所提供的待显示信息中包含敏感数据时,提供方可以选择不在数据管理模块中缓存待显示信息。或者,提供方可以选择将待显示信息中部分不敏感数据缓存在数据管理模块。
可以理解的是,若数据管理模块301被允许缓存待显示信息,其在接收到显示方发送的显示请求后,可以根据显示请求中待显示信息的标识从本地查找并获取待显示信息。在数据管理模块301不被允许缓存待显示信息时,数据管理模块在接收到显示方发送的显示 请求后,向提供方发送请求消息,以通过该请求消息请求待显示信息。
在一种可能的实施方式下,数据管理模块301还用于数据同步。例如,当待显示信息发生变化时,提供方可以向数据管理模块301发送通知消息,该通知消息包括待显示信息的标识,以通过该通知消息通知数据管理模块301该标识对应的待显示信息发生更新。其中,通知消息中还可以包括更新后的待显示信息。
在数据管理模块301接收到通知消息后,将判断该标识对应的待显示信息是否处于被展示的状态,如果待显示信息处于被展示的状态,则数据管理模块向显示载体302发送更新消息,该更新消息包括标识。显示载体302在接收到更新消息后,将回调更新后的待显示信息,以向显示方提供更新后的待显示信息。如果该标识对应的待显示信息未被展示,且更新后的待显示信息允许被数据管理模块301缓存,则数据管理模块301更新待显示信息。如果更新后的待显示信息不允许被数据管理模块301缓存,在通知消息包括更新后的待显示信息的情况下,丢弃更新后的待显示信息。
例如图4所示,数据管理模块301可以对外提供应用程序接口(Application Programming Interface,API),例如事件订阅webhook接口,支持提供方100通过超文本传输协议(Hypertext Transfer Protocol,HTTP)进行数据同步,还可以与显示载体302建立内部长链接,以通过该长链接传输数据。
其中,显示载体302用于为显示方200显示待显示信息提供环境。具体地,显示方200可以集成显示载体,在显示方200对待显示信息进行显示时,通过加载该显示载体进行信息显示。
在一种可能的实施方式下,显示方不仅可以提供待显示信息,还可以提供与该待显示信息对应的显示组件,该显示组件用于定义待显示信息的显示形式。其中,每个待显示信息可以仅对应一个显示组件,从而保证待显示信息在不同的显示方进行显示时,可以呈现相同的显示形式。具体地,显示载体302为显示组件提供运行环境。

参见图5,该图为本申请实施例提供的一种在应用程序中显示信息的方法流程图,如图5所示,该方法可以包括:
S501:显示方向共享平台发送显示请求。
本实施例中,在检测到用户触发操作,显示方向共享平台发送显示请求,该显示请求包括待显示信息的标识(identifier,ID)。具体地,由于显示方可以集成显示载体,则显示方通过显示载体向数据管理模块发送显示请求。例如,云文档集成共享平台的显示载体,用户需要在云文档中展示群名片时,云文档响应于用户的触发操作,通过显示载体向共享平台的数据管理模块发送群名片对应的ID。
S502:共享平台根据显示请求获取待显示信息。
通过前述实施例可知,共享平台可以提供数据缓存能力,其可以在数据管理模块缓存各提供方所提供的待显示信息,但共享平台是否缓存待显示信息,由提供方决定。基于此,共享平台可以通过以下方式获取待显示信息。
一种是,在共享平台侧存储待显示信息时,共享平台在获取到显示请求后,根据显示请求中的标识在本地查找并获取标识对应的待显示信息。其中,共享平台在存储待显示信息时,还可以存储待显示信息与标识之间的对应关系表,以便根据该对应关系表查询待显示信息。
另一种是,在共享平台侧未存储待显示信息时,共享平台在获取到显示请求后,根据该显示请求生成请求消息,并向提供方发送请求消息;接收提供方发送的响应消息,该响应消息中包括待显示信息。其中,请求消息中包括待显示消息的标识。其中,待显示信息可以是提供方预先根据共享平台提供的数据标准生成的,例如,IM可以在开发阶段对群名片进行标准化处理,也可以是提供方在感知到需求时(如接收到请求消息)再根据数据标准生成。关于提供方生成待显示信息的时机可以根据实际应用情况确定,本实施例在此不做限定。其中,关于提供方的具体实现将在后续实施例进行说明。
S503:共享平台将待显示信息发送给显示方。
S504:显示方对待显示信息进行显示。
具体地,由于显示方可以集成共享平台的显示载体,在共享平台的数据管理模块获取到待显示信息后,数据管理模块将待显示信息发送给显示载体。显示载体基于显示方的加载,可以在显示方的预设位置对待显示信息进行显示。
在一种可能的实施方式下,提供方不仅可以提供待显示信息,还可以提供与该待显示信息匹配的显示组件,该显示组件用于指示待显示信息的显示方式。通过该显示组件可以保证不同的显示方在显示待显示信息时,将呈现统一的显示方式。具体地,显示方在对待显示信息进行显示时,根据待显示信息对应的显示组件对该待显示信息进行显示。其中,显示方所集成的显示载体可以为显示组件提供运行环境。也就是,显示方在对待显示信息进行显示时,只需加载显示载体,进而由显示载体对待显示信息进行加载,无需直接加载待显示信息,实现了显示方与待显示信息之间的逻辑隔离,提高显示方与待显示信息之间的安全性,避免待显示信息携带恶意信息影响显示方的正常使用。
在一种可能的实施方式下,待显示信息还可以具有扩展能力,该扩展能力用于指示用户可以对待显示信息进行的操作。例如,扩展能力可以为对待显示信息进行标签添加操作的能力,也可以为对待显示信息进行评论操作的能力等。本实施例中,基于扩展能力与显示方之间的关系,可以分为通用扩展能力和个性化扩展能力。其中,通用扩展能力是指该扩展能力与显示方解耦,即与显示方无关,该扩展能力在各显示方均可以体现。例如,标签添加操作的能力可以在IM、云文档、日历等显示方均可实现。对于通用扩展能力,提供方可以在生成待显示信息时,在待显示信息的外层封装通用扩展能力。显示方在显示待显示信息时,可以输出该通用扩展能力对应的扩展组件或该通用能力对应的扩展结果。例如,在IM中显示待显示信息时,响应于用户对于待显示信息的触发操作,显示标签控件。或者,在待显示信息被添加标签后,还可以展示对应的标签名称。
具体地,在显示方输出标签控件后,响应于用户对于标签控件的触发操作,进入标签添加页面;显示方接收用户在标签添加页面所输入的标签信息,并将待显示信息与所添加的标签信息关联展示。例如,将待显示信息添加至标签信息所指示的标签页面中。其中,用户输入的标签信息可以包括标签名称,用户所输入的标签名称可以为已存在的标签名称, 也可以为新建的标签名称。
个性化扩展能力是指该扩展能力与显示方耦合,由显示方提供的一些“具有显示方特色”的扩展能力。例如,飞书套件中的IM为待显示信息提供的Pin功能;云文档为待显示信息提供的评论操作的功能。对于个性化扩展能力,提供方可以预先根据显示方所提供的扩展能力,为待显示信息封装该扩展能力。或者提供方预先存储个性化扩展能力与显示方之间的对应关系,在提供方感知某一显示方对待显示信息的需求时,再为该待显示信息封装该显示方对应的个性化扩展能力。
具体地,响应于用户对待显示信息的评论控件的触发操作,进入评论页面;显示方接收用户在评论页面输入的评论内容,并将待显示信息与评论内容关联展示。

参见图6,该图为本申请实施例提供的另一种在应用程序中显示信息的方法流程图,如图6所示,该方法包括:
S601:提供方根据共享平台提供的数据标准生成待显示信息。
本实施例中,针对任一应用,其均可以根据共享平台提供的数据标准生成待显示信息。其中数据标准用于指示待显示信息中所需显示的字段,还可以指示各字段的类型。
在一种可能的实施方式下,提供方在根据数据标准生成待显示信息后,还可以为该待显示信息封装扩展能力,该扩展能力用于指示用户可以对待显示信息进行操作。其中,扩展能力可以与显示方耦合,就该扩展能力是由显示方提供的;或者扩展能力与显示方解耦,即该扩展能力与显示方无关。关于扩展能力的实现可以参见图5所示实施例中的相关描述。
S602:提供方确定是否将待显示信息缓存在共享平台,如果是,执行S603-S604;否则,执行S605-S606。
在提供方生成待显示信息后,可以确定是否将该待显示信息缓存在共享平台。具体地,可以根据待显示信息中是否包括敏感数据确定是否缓存。例如,在待显示信息中包括敏感数据时,可以不在共享平台缓存该待显示信息。在待显示信息中不不包括敏感数据时,可以在共享平台缓存该待显示信息。或者,在待显示信息中包括敏感数据时,可以将部分不敏感的数据缓存在共享平台。具体地,在提供方确定可以在共享平台缓存待显示信息时,执行S603-S604,将待显示信息发送给共享平台。在提供方确定不在共享平台缓存待显示信息时,执行S605-S606,将待显示信息的标识发送给共享平台。
S603:提供方将待显示信息发送给共享平台。
S604:共享平台缓存待显示信息。
其中,提供方不仅可以将待显示信息发送给共享平台,还可以将待显示信息对应的标识发送给共享平台,以使得共享平台可以存储标识与待显示信息之间的对应关系。
S605:提供将待显示信息的标识发送给共享平台。
S606:共享平台存储待显示信息的标识。
在共享平台不被允许存储待显示信息时,提供方向共享平台发送待显示信息的标识,以使得共享平台存储该标识。
需要说明的是,由于显示方可以集成共享平台的显示载体,因此,显示方可以获取待显示信息的标识,并存储该标识。当显示方需要显示待显示信息时,可以通过该标识请求 对应的待显示信息。即显示方只需存储待显示信息对应的标识,无需存储待显示信息,从而减少对显示方存储空间的占用。
在一种可能的实施方式下,在标识对应的待显示信息发生变化时,提供方还可以向共享平台发送通知消息,该通知消息包括待显示信息的标识,该通知消息用于通知共享平台标识对应的待显示信息进行了更新。其中,通知消息中还可以包括更新后的待显示信息。
在一种可能的实施方式下,共享平台在接收到通知消息后,可以进一步判断该标识对应的待显示信息是否处于被展示的状态;响应于该标识对应的待显示信息处于被展示的状态,共享平台获取更新后的待显示信息,以为显示方展示更新后的待显示信息。具体地,在提供方允许共享平台存储待显示信息时,共享平台在接收到通知消息后,可以对本地存储的待显示信息进行更新。
